If the altitude is drawn to the hypotenuse of a right triangle, then the two triangles formed are similar to the original triangle and to each other. Let's take a look at some problems about proving triangle similarity. 1. Prove that ΔADE ∼ ΔABC. Figure 7.14.2. The two triangles share ∠A. Because ¯ DE ∥ ¯ BC, corresponding angles are congruent. Therefore, ∠ADE ≅ ∠ABC. The two triangles have two pairs of congruent angles. Therefore, ΔADE ∼ ΔABC by AA\sim\).

A right triangle has acute angles measuring 30 degrees and 60 degrees. The shorter leg of the triangle is opposite of the 30-degree angle and has length x. The longer leg of the triangle is opposite of the 60-degree angle and has length x times the square root of 3. The hypotenuse of the triangle has length 2x. The measures of its angles are 30 degrees, 60 degrees, and 90 degrees. The Angle-Angle (AA) Similarity Theorem determines similar triangles based on a pair of two angles in triangles. It states that if the measure of two angles of a triangle is equal to the measure of two angles in another triangle, then the two triangles are similar. ... If any two angles of a triangle are equal to any two angles of another triangle, then the two triangles are similar to each other. From the figure given above, if ∠ A = ∠X and ∠ C = ∠Z then ΔABC ~ΔXYZ. Right Angled Triangles RHS Rule. This rule is a lot like the RHS rule for congruent equal sized triangles. However, in this similar triangles rule, the hypotenuses and either pair of the two sides are in Proportion to each other, rather than being equal to each other. ... If all three sides of a right triangle have lengths that are integers, it is known as a Pythagorean triangle. In a triangle of this type, the lengths of the three sides are collectively known as a Pythagorean triple.If so, then yes. The smaller triangles will always be similar to the larger one. This is because they both share one angle, and they both have a 90 degree angle, and if two of their angles are equal then their last angle must be equal (because all angles add up to 180 degrees in a triangle).
